Transaction 05c23d6653ba580c7baf93905868111d8728ecc2359dc19d2a28b01b11dafcb3
1 Input
1 Output
-
05c23d6653ba580c7baf93905868111d8728ecc2359dc19d2a28b01b11dafcb3:0
- value
- 368942397
- script pubkey
- OP_0 OP_PUSHBYTES_20 7c439228468336b33fc3bf2fd3410458169cc4c8
- address
- bc1q03pey2zxsvmtx07rhuhaxsgytqtfe3xgjfyce0